As an MEP Senior Construction Manager, you will play a pivotal role in delivering our advanced infrastructure projects. This position ensures that Crusoe’s mechanical, electrical, and plumbing systems are executed with precision, meeting the highest standards of quality, safety, and efficiency. As a key leader within the organization, you will ensure the successful delivery of multiple complex projects—on time, within budget, and to the highest quality standards.
What You'll Be Working On:
Supervise on-site construction activities for both direct hires and subcontractors, ensuring projects meet specifications, schedules, and quality standards.
Ensure that all MEP systems are installed on time, within budget, and in compliance with building codes
Perform inspections on materials, equipment, and construction/installation deliveries to ensure compliance with project requirements and approved designs
Develop and implement execution plans, including detailed schedules and logistics
Conduct quality control inspections and coordinate testing and commissioning efforts.
Travel as needed (up to 30%) to oversee multiple project sites
What You'll Bring to the Team:
7+ years of field experience,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
You possess expertise in mechanical, electrical, and plumbing systems and understand industry codes and standards.
You excel in overseeing large-scale base building projects with multiple stakeholders, tight deadlines, and ambitious goals
You have a knack for building strong, productive relationships with contractors, vendors, and internal teams to drive project success
You thrive in managing multiple priorities simultaneously and excel at juggling schedules, budgets, and project details
You are proficient in construction management software like Procore, Primavera, or similar tools, using them to streamline and enhance project workflows
